the case, for example, in a problem domain, I am a carpenter, need to take a hammer to work, perhaps the whole question is the description of how I nailed the table with the hammer, nailed the chair, nailed the cupboard Since the whole problem is to describe this, I and the hammer is not only accidental dependence, I and the hammer relationship becomes very close, may rise to a combination of relations (let me suddenly think of the martial arts swordsman Sword, the sword died ... )。 This exampl
The activity diagram is another common tool used by UML to model the dynamic behavior of the system. It describes the activity sequence and shows the control flow from one activity to another. An activity chart is essentially a flow chart. The activity diagram focuses on the control flow from one activity to another. I
Reference: http://hi.baidu.com/1987raymond/blog/item/ae2030f35223d5c70b46e041.html
A component diagram, also known as a component diagram, shows the organization and dependencies between a group of parts for source code, executable release, physical database, and adjustable system modeling.
This article introducesVs2010Component diagram inUML component Divisor.
I
until the sender continues.4. Notes 5. ConstraintsThe symbol for the constraint is simple; the format is: [Boolean Test] 6. Combining Fragments Combined Fragments used to solve the conditions and methods of interactive execution . It allows a logical component to be represented directly in a sequence diagram to define special conditions and sub-processes for any part of any lifeline by specifying the co
until the sender continues.4. Notes 5. ConstraintsThe symbol for the constraint is simple; the format is: [Boolean Test] 6. Combining Fragments Combined Fragments used to solve the conditions and methods of interactive execution . It allows a logical component to be represented directly in a sequence diagram to define special conditions and sub-processes for any part of any lifeline by specifying the co
until the sender continues.4. Notes 5. ConstraintsThe symbol for the constraint is simple; the format is: [Boolean Test] 6. Combining Fragments Combined Fragments used to solve the conditions and methods of interactive execution . It allows a logical component to be represented directly in a sequence diagram to define special conditions and sub-processes for any part of any lifeline by specifying the co
Activity Diagram can be used to model the dynamic behavior of the system, mainly to refine the use case, that is, the details inside the use case can be described in the form of an activity diagram. The activity diagram describes the sequence of activities, the flow of control between the main table activities, the internal processing-driven process, which is ess
. For this long square lattice, I have never understood what it actually means. I encountered an open-minded explanation on "Baidu Encyclopedia:You can think of activation as a "{}",From the beginning to the end, it can be understood as a method, an action;
The lifeline is used to describe the time when an object exists. Add the destroy symbol below to delete the object or recycle the object. It is actually a Roman's dragon nest. When it's done, let's leave.
There are four types of messages, but
Class digraphs are graphs describing classes, interfaces, collaboration, and relationships between them.
A class diagram is a part of a static view in the system. A static view can contain many class diagrams.
Static views are used for Structural Modeling of the software system. They construct the vocabulary and relationships of the system, and the visualization of structural models is achieved through class diagrams.
A class chart consists of the
Class diagrams are the most commonly used diagrams in UML. We can see that class diagrams are very important.
A class chart is a class digoal. The shape is very simple. It consists of a rectangle, two rectangles, or three rectangles.
For example:
The top column shown in is the class name. The second column is the class property. (A class can have one or more attributes. Of course, some classes h
On www.uml.org, I accidentally saw a link to an open-source UML tool named staruml.
On the homepage of the official website, we will introduce the following:Staruml-the Open Source UML/MDA PlatformStaruml is an open source project to develop fast, flexible, extensible, featureful, and freely-available UML/MDA platfor
In the course of learning to use a number of block diagrams, for drawing block diagram of the language is numerous, this article will be used in the study of a drawing block language to do a simple introduction.Go straight to the subject, using a visual object-oriented Modeling language---UML,UML uses some standard cir
Use php class diagram drawing tool -- phuml to build the class diagram of the project
Yesterday, I occasionally searched for the tools used to create UML class diagrams on the Internet. I was planning to create a class diagram for the statusnet project myself (maybe I should
Transferred from: http://www.cnblogs.com/daizhj/archive/2008/04/14/1153121.htmllast week, a friend of mine, but also the company's colleagues to recommend a UML tool, began to use nothing, but the more with the more feeling good,I even want to remove rose from the machine, directly with the software, I heard that this software is a Korean with Delphi written, supportUML2.0. here are some of my occasional de
After reading the cold fengtian injury crazy comment: After the UML tool, I downloaded Borland together for vs. NET and looked at it. The effect was really good. However, as mentioned by the author, resources are greatly occupied due to Java development. However, as long as the computer configuration is good, there is not much problem.
Below are some of the sub-projects in my projectProgramDigoal
stitched together and restored to a spherical surface.The operation is very simple, just need to click the right mouse button on the tile catalog you downloaded in the previous step and choose to restore the panorama.After the click, the Krpano Resource analysis tool will automatically stitch all the pictures, revert to the spherical map, you can view the restore progress in the Log window, when the restor
agents provides better resource utilization and easier deployment of scalable resources.7. Unified interface for publishing changesPackage all the underlying tools to provide a simple interface to complete standardized release change operations.operation and Maintenance Monitoring alarm tool1. Collection ToolsIt is generally the acquisition of log files, or it can be timed polling DB or other system interface. The popular open source solution is logs
Photoshop has a number of ways to pull out, you can use the Conso tool to pick up the map, extract the filter cutout, more common there are pen tool pull. Although the pen tool in the drawing aspect is more difficult, but the use of clever or very simple, then we will learn the pen
interactive design tools enjoy more benefits. Mockplus and Uxpin are the more representative two Agile interactive design tools.Mockplus is not just a simple wireframe tool, it minimizes the complexity of prototyping by means of a drag-and-drop operation and a high degree of visualization. There are three ways to create interactions and eight test previews that are really bright. While Uxpin is doing inter
Homemade simple JTAG download and Writing Tool
For General Embedded Systems enthusiasts, it is unlikely that they will spend too much money to buy a relatively high-end debugging simulation tool to debug our own target board, the most economical method is to create a simple JTAG cable for flash writing. First, the b
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.